Midland County is in the heart of Michigan’s Lower Peninsula. The county’s namesake city, Midland, is home to Dow Chemical Company. This means the area has a blend of industry and innovation. But it’s not all business here.

The Tridge, a three-way footbridge, is a local landmark that’s as quirky as it is practical. Nature lovers flock to the Chippewa Nature Center, with its miles of trails and hands-on exhibits.

Midland County might not be Michigan’s most famous destination, but it’s got a certain je ne sais quoi. After all, where else can you find world-class chemical research and world-class fishing holes this close to each other?

CategoryDetails
County NameMidland County
County SeatMidland
PopulationApproximately 82,000
Cities, Towns, and CommunitiesMidland, Coleman, Sanford, Hope, Edenville, North Bradley
Interstates and HighwaysUS 10, M-20, M-30
FIPS Code26-111
Total Area (Land and Water)528 square miles (Land: 516 sq mi, Water: 12 sq mi)
Adjacent Counties (and Direction)Gladwin County (North), Bay County (East), Saginaw County (Southeast), Gratiot County (South), Isabella County (West), Clare County (Northwest)
Time ZoneEastern Time Zone (ET)
StateMichigan
Coordinates43.6505° N, 84.1976° W
EtymologyNamed after its geographic location as the midpoint between Saginaw and Mount Pleasant
Major LandmarksDow Gardens, Midland Center for the Arts, Chippewa Nature Center, Whiting Forest Canopy Walk
